The Manufacturing Health, Safety & Environmental Advisor will be responsible for ensuring a safe and healthy work environment by implementing and monitoring health and safety policies, procedures, and regulations. This role involves conducting risk assessments, providing safety training, and collaborating with various stakeholders to maintain compliance with safety standards.

Key responsibilities & deliverables:

This position will be based at the Leeds site with travel to the Dudley site on occasion.

Essential Experience:

  1. Health & Safety Role: Proven experience in a health and safety role, preferably within heavy manufacturing.
  2. Safety Training: Experience in providing safety training and education to employees.
  3. Incident Investigation: Experience in investigating workplace accidents and incidents.
  4. Policy Development: Experience in developing and implementing safety policies and procedures.
  5. Compliance Monitoring: Experience in ensuring compliance with safety regulations and conducting safety audits.
  6. Experience and understanding of implementing management systems to ISO45001 & 14001 standards.
  7. MUST have a NEBOSH National General/Construction certificate(s).
  8. Member of a relevant professional body, e.g. IOSH or IIRSM.
